Title

OFLOXACIN LOADED MICROSPHERES RECONSTITUTABLE SUSTAINED RELEASE SUSPENSIONS: FORMULATION AND EVALUATION

Abstract

Background: The objective of this work was to develop and evaluate controlled released reconstitutable suspensions of Ofloxacin loaded microspheres. Results: The resulting microspheres obtained from emulsion solvent diffusion method were with good % yield and mean particle size of microspheres ranged from 52.37±1.54μm to 72.45±1.44μm and the encapsulation efficiencies ranged from 83.53±1.42 to 95.25±2.04%. The encapsulation efficiency was also found to be dependent on amount of polymer used in the formulation. The FTIR and DSC spectra confirmed that Ofloxacin and the polymers used in the formulations have no interaction. The microspheres were porous, smooth, round, and somewhat aggregated, according to scanning electron microscopy. The sustaining impact of microspheres was shown to be dependent on the polymer concentration and amount of cross-linking agent utilised in the formulation, according to in-vitro dissolution investigations. The amount of xanthan gum in the suspension changed the volume of sedimentation and redispersibility. Conclusion: This study suggested that stable suspensions of Ofloxacin loaded microspheres could be formulated with 0.6 % W/V xanthan gum by the addition of 20% D-sorbitol.
